- PEAR Archive_Tar version 1.4.3 and earlier contains a CWE-502, CWE-915 vulnerability in the Archive_Tar
class. There are several file operations with `$v_header['filename']` as parameter (such as file_exists,
is_file, is_dir, etc). When extract is called without a specific prefix path, we can trigger
unserialization by crafting a tar file with `phar://[path_to_malicious_phar_file]` as path. Object
injection can be used to trigger destruct in the loaded PHP classes, e.g. the Archive_Tar class itself.
With Archive_Tar object injection, arbitrary file deletion can occur because
`@unlink($this->_temp_tarname)` is called. If another class with useful gadget is loaded, it may possible
to cause remote code execution that can result in files being deleted or possibly modified. This
vulnerability appears to have been fixed in 1.4.4. (CVE-2018-1000888)
